Six San Marcos High School students took part in a spring signing ceremony on Thursday, May 11.

These six Rattlers have committed and signed to play their sport during their collegiate careers: Madelyn Boren, Lexi Carpenter, Nikolas Hall, Exavion Harris, Kevin Morales, Shane Moss and Marley Myers.

Madelyn committed to take part in STUNT at Texas Woman’s University, where she plans to study kinesiology. Madelyn said she chose TWU because of the campus and how welcoming the STUNT team was when she visited.

“I’m ready to move on to this next chapter in my life,” Madelyn said. “I’m excited to see what the future holds.”

Lexi will join the dance team at Tarleton State University. She said Tarleton State felt like home when she visited the campus. Lexi currently plans to study communications and business.

“It feels so amazing to get the opportunity to be able to sign for a dance team,” Lexi said. “And, just to keep the purple pride going.”

Nikolas signed to play tennis at Schreiner University, where he plans to major in education and hopes to eventually earn his doctorate.

“It feels amazing [to sign with Schriener]. I never thought I was gonna be here,” Nikolas said. “Only one person I know has signed from our team. I’m guessing at this point I get to go meet some people that I’ve already seen before and go to a new team even though I’m gonna miss San Marcos a lot.”

Exavion will be a member of the track and field team at Lamar University. He said he chose Lamar because of the vibe he got when he visited the campus. Exavion plans to study kinesiology with a major in sports science.

“It’s another accomplishment. It’s a big thing because I’m trying to be the first one to graduate college,” Exavion said.

Kevin will play football at Kansas Wesleyan University, where he plans to study sports science. Kevin said signing was a big relief.

“I’m excited,” Kevin said. “I wanted to branch off a little bit and go to a different place and I think this is the perfect fit.”

Shane will join the track and field team at Tarleton State University. He said he chose Tarleton State because of the facilities and coaching staff. Shane plans to major in kinesiology and minor in nutrition. He said it means a lot to him to be able to sign with Tarleton State.

“This has been one of my goals to be a D1 athlete,” Shane said.

Marley will also join the track and field team at Tarleton State University. She said she picked Tarleton State because she immediately fell in love with the campus, and liked the coaching staff. Marley plans to study business and marketing. She’s thankful for all the support she received during her time at SMHS.

“I thank my coaches for helping me get here,” Marley said. “It’s crazy to be leaving. It’s all becoming so real now.”
